What the White Card actually is

The White Card is the national credential for general construction induction training. The current system of proficiency is CPCWHS1001 Prepare to function safely in the construction market. You will still see recommendations to the older code CPCCWHS1001, yet companies throughout Australia are gradually mapped to CPCWHS1001.

Holding a legitimate white card suggests you have actually been trained and examined on danger recognition, risk controls, typical website signs, fundamental emergency reaction, and the duties and obligations that shape safety and security on a website. Laborers, tradies, pupils, designers, site visitors who enter operational locations, and lots of distribution drivers need one. In Queensland, major service providers commonly request for your white card before issuing site access.

Cards are white card Brisbane training mobile throughout states and territories. A Brisbane company can accept a white card provided in New South Wales or Victoria, and vice versa, supplied it was provided by a legit training company versus the national unit.

How Queensland treats in-person vs. Online delivery

Here is the part many individuals miss. Queensland manages just how white card training is supplied inside the state. In practice, that implies:

    If you complete your Brisbane white card training with a Queensland registered training organisation (RTO), it needs to be done in person, personally, under supervision. This policy was implemented to enhance evaluation honesty and guarantee functional skills are appropriately demonstrated. Online white card courses exist with RTOs based in various other states. They are commonly marketed to Brisbane locals as white card online Brisbane. If the service provider is authorized in its home territory and problems CPCWHS1001, the card is typically acknowledged in Queensland. That is the transportability principle. Some employers in Queensland remain mindful concerning online white cards since they have no presence right into the guidance model utilized. You might still get on site with an interstate online card, however on big tasks or with major specialists that have rigorous onboarding, you can be asked to give additional evidence of identity or to renovate training locally.

I have actually collaborated with staffs that showed up intensive Brisbane white card training with interstate on-line cards and were waved via, and with others that were informed to book the nearest in person white card program Brisbane provided prior to starting. The difference came down to the specialist's danger setups and the task's security society. If you are getting in tier-one or federal government jobs in Brisbane, think a choice for in your area provided, in-person training.

What the in-person day looks like in Brisbane

A normal Brisbane white card course runs as a single day, typically 6 to 8 hours consisting of breaks. Groups vary from 8 to 20 students depending upon the place. The fitness instructor opens up with a short pre-training check of language, literacy and numeracy to confirm you can comply with the course securely. You will cover these motifs in a useful circulation, not a rote lecture:

    Duty of treatment, roles on website, and exactly how Queensland's Work Health and wellness Act applies on building projects. Hazard identification making use of pictures, videos, and physical instances. Expect to take care of or evaluate standard PPE and simulated site gear, then call out dangers in a staged environment. Risk controls complying with the hierarchy of control, with scenarios like operating at heights, restricted areas, power seclusion, powered mobile plant, silica and dust, and manual handling. Communication and reporting. You will certainly practice a tool kit talk, fill out an occurrence kind, and discuss what sensibly possible means. Emergency feedback, consisting of signage acknowledgment, muster points, and the essentials of fire courses and extinguishers.

Assessment occurs throughout the day, not simply at the end. In Brisbane white card training, you can anticipate both a knowledge element and a sensible component. The functional side commonly includes appropriately fitting PPE, demonstrating danger controls for common jobs, and speaking clearly during a substitute toolbox briefing or handover.

What to bring and what you receive

Bring one to two forms of government-issued ID that match the name on your Special Trainee Identifier. Most RTOs request for a minimum of 100 factors of ID. Use closed-in footwear. Many providers ask you to bring, or will supply, fundamental PPE like a hi-vis vest, hard hat, handwear covers, and shatterproof glass for the practical.

You will certainly need a USI. It is totally free to create online and takes a few mins if you have your Medicare card or driver permit handy. Without a USI, your statement of accomplishment can not be issued.

After effective conclusion, you must get your statement of achievement for CPCWHS1001 from the RTO, usually the exact same day or within 2 days. The physical white card is refined and sent by mail. The timeframe varies by company and by regulatory authority volume, however two to four weeks prevails. Companies usually approve the statement of attainment and a temporary certificate while you wait on the card, though some primary professionals desire the plastic card in hand.

Online study if you reside in Brisbane: exactly how it really works

If you select a white card online Brisbane option, you will be enlisting with an interstate RTO that is allowed to supply online under its state or territory regulations. Quality varies a whole lot. The much better online training courses still make use of online video invigilation, identification checks, and organized useful demos using your very own PPE on camera. You will certainly be asked to show ID to a webcam and full expertise analyses under supervision. If the process seems like a fast quiz without face check or useful element, be wary.

From a portability standpoint, the card ought to stand in Queensland. From a site-readiness viewpoint, on-line research study can leave voids if the practical components were minimal. When you are brand new to construction, that hands-on sector in a class has value. You can take care of actual equipment, ask foolish questions without really feeling judged, and discover by viewing blunders unfold safely. That sort of learning is difficult to duplicate via a webcam.

The expense question

You will certainly see Brisbane white card programs promoted anywhere from about 90 to 160 bucks. Costs turn with location, course size, day of the week, and what is packed in. Weekday CBD sessions sit toward the top end. Country venues or weekend break specials can rest reduced. If a price looks much below the market, examine whether it consists of the card cost, whether resits are billed, and for how long you might wait on the card to arrive.

Online programs from interstate can look more affordable at first look. Consider any type of re-assessment charges, ID confirmation prices, and the risk you might be asked to renovate training in your area by a specific employer. Paying two times is the most pricey path.

Language, literacy and unique support

Construction induction must analyze your capability to communicate about safety and security in English. In Queensland, interpreters are normally not permitted during evaluation. That is not gatekeeping, it is a reflection of onsite truths, where you need to comprehend signage and instructions quickly. If English is your 2nd language, look for white card Brisbane training that uses LLN support in the lead-up, utilizes plain-language sources, and offers you time to demonstrate vocally as opposed to only in writing.

If you have checking out or writing obstacles, inform the RTO when scheduling. Fitness instructors can typically adjust the assessment style without reducing the standard, as an example by approving spoken answers taped by the assessor. The expertise is about what you recognize and can do securely, not exactly how quickly you complete a worksheet.

How long the white card continues to be valid

The card itself does not list an expiry date. In Queensland, there is a practical rule. If you stop executing building and construction benefit two or even more years, you are anticipated to redo the building induction training prior to returning to websites. Several employers additionally use a two-year refresher course principle during onboarding, even if you stayed in the sector, by asking extra inquiries or running a site-specific induction that covers the exact same ground. Place the day in your notes and purpose to freshen well before you strike long gaps.

If you lose your card, speak to the providing RTO or the state authority that produced it. Substitutes can typically be provided, but you may be asked to show your statement of accomplishment or various other proof.

The small print that conserves headaches

Two management details catch people out. Initially, your name must exactly match throughout your ID, USI, and enrolment. A missing middle name can postpone certification. Second, permission for your details to be shown the regulatory authority becomes part of the process. Read the personal privacy declaration and keep your confirmation emails. If you relocate home right after training, update your postal address with the provider rapidly so your white card does not disappear into a previous mailbox.

Also, maintain duplicates of your statement of attainment in cloud storage space and on your phone. When prestart is 6 am in Archerfield and the card is still in the blog post, that PDF can be the distinction in between beginning work and heading home.

Where the card suits the bigger safety and security picture

A white card obtains you on site. It does not make you skilled in specialized tasks. If you are working at elevations beyond basic ladder use, on elevated job platforms, or in confined rooms, you will need extra training and guidance. Several Brisbane white card programs weave in signposting to these next actions, so you recognize what is covered today and what requires more tickets.

As a supervisor or PCBU agent, you can not rely on a purse card to confirm due persistance. Site-specific inductions, SWMS evaluations, and verifications of competency matter equally as much. Deal with the white card as the baseline and build your onboarding around the actual threats of your project.
